3054935 has 16 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 4043424. Its totient is φ = 2201472.
The previous prime is 3054923. The next prime is 3054937. The reversal of 3054935 is 5394503.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 3054935 - 26 = 3054871 is a prime.
It is a Smith number, since the sum of its digits (29) coincides with the sum of the digits of its prime factors. Since it is squarefree, it is also a hoax number.
It is a Duffinian number.
It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 3054898 and 3054907.
It is a congruent number.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(3054937)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 15 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 2249 + ... + 3341.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(252714).
Almost surely, 23054935 is an apocalyptic number.
3054935 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(988489).
3054935 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
3054935 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 1154.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 8100, while the sum is 29.
The square root of 3054935 is about 1747.8372349850. The cubic root of 3054935 is about 145.0999706944.
The spelling of 3054935 in words is "three million, fifty-four thousand, nine hundred thirty-five".
